Lance Russell Stephens was born in 1892 in Waverley, Sydney, New South Wales, Australia [1]
Birth Waverley, 37843/1892, STEPHENS LANCE R, Parents WILLIAM J T, MATILDA M
Lance Russell Stephens married Alma Susan Kelly on 10 Jun 1916 at Malvern Hill Church, Burwood, New South Wales, Australia [2]
Lance Russell Stephens would marry Alma Susan Skelly on 10 June 1916 at the Malvern Hill Church.
After three years and nine months of voluntary service and an honourable discharge following the war's conclusion, Russell was denied the award of service medals, as to qualify for the award of the Australia Service Medal required a member of the voluntary Defence Corps to have had three years part-time duty prior to the 2nd September, 1945, and he only had 2 years 10 months 25 days. Russell's service of 3 years and 9 months was not considered worthy of recognition because ten months of it fell after the 2nd September 1945.
